Czy istnieje alternatywa dla Redshift i F.lux, która tylko przyciemnia ekran?

19

Chcę taki, w którym zmniejsza jasność ekranu, albo na czas, albo na żądanie (nie mam nic przeciwko). Mam na pokładzie grafikę Intela. Nie chcę, żeby to było jak Redshift, gdzie zmienia odcień ekranu.

nLinked
źródło

Odpowiedzi:

14

Na komputerze z systemem Ubuntu 11.04 i wbudowaną grafiką Intela działa to dla mnie:

$ xrandr | grep connected | cut -f1 -d" "
VGA1

Użyj znalezionej nazwy wyjściowej (w tym przypadku „VGA1”) i dostosuj jasność

$ xrandr --output VGA1 --brightness 0.7

Zauważ, że strona manuala xrandr ma to do powiedzenia na temat flagi --brightness:

Jednak jest to modyfikacja tylko programowa, jeśli twój sprzęt ma obsługę faktycznej zmiany jasności, prawdopodobnie wolisz używać xbacklight .

Erik Sjölund
źródło
To działa świetnie! Musiałem zmienić go na HDMI1 zamiast VGA1 dla mnie (nawet jeśli jest to połączenie DVI, myślę, że właśnie nazwali to HDMI1!). Dzięki!
nLinked
Zauważyłeś, że to nie działa na baterię, ironia? Wygląda na to, że stara się poprawić jasność po włączeniu baterii, ale wszystkie te próby zmieniają jasność na 100%
Drew
@ArchismanPanigrahi Dzięki za wskazówkę! Jeśli aplikacja GUI przejdzie do oficjalnych repozytoriów ubuntu, dodam notatkę o tym w mojej odpowiedzi.
Erik Sjölund,
1
Doskonała sugestia, to też działało dla mnie. W moim przypadku, co ciekawe, xrandr --output eDP1 --brightness 0.2podejście działa dobrze, a xbacklight -set 20kończy się niepowodzeniem.
landroni
6

Wersja rozwojowa Redshift zmieni jasność. Nie jestem pewien, czy zmieni się on w zależności od czasu, ale możesz poprosić programistę o dodanie tej funkcji.

http://bazaar.launchpad.net/~jonls/redshift/trunk/revision/153

Oto podstawowe wymagane kroki, a plik INSTALL zawiera bardziej szczegółowe instrukcje dotyczące budowania ze źródła.

  1. Będziesz musiał zainstalować następujące pakiety:

    sudo apt-get install build-essential libtool automake autopoint
    
  2. Z terminalu pobierz kopię najnowszego kodu źródłowego programowania:

    bzr branch lp:redshift
    cd redshift
    
  3. Utwórz plik konfiguracyjny, skompiluj i skompiluj:

    ./bootstrap  
    ./configure 
    make
    
  4. Test utworzonej aplikacji działa zgodnie z oczekiwaniami:

    ./src/redshift -b 0.1
    
  5. Zainstaluj aplikację:

    sudo make install
    
Cas
źródło
Dzięki. Nie mam pojęcia, jak pobrać lub skompilować tę wersję programistyczną, ale myślę, że dokładnie tego szukam. W jakikolwiek sposób mogę użyć tej wersji?
nLinked
2
Redshift z repozytorium Ubuntu 13.04 ma tę funkcję, więc nie musisz się kompilować! Po prostu zainstaluj za pomocą sudo apt-get install redshift.
Serrano,
0

Używam Cairo-Docka z wtyczką Screen Luminosity. To bardzo łatwy dostęp do kontroli jasności.

usunięte
źródło